c语言是结构化编程语言,每个c程序及其语句必须采用特定结构。每个程序都有以下一般结构......
第1行:注释 - 编译器疏忽它们
本节用于供给程序的小描绘。注释行仅仅被编译器疏忽,这意味着它们不会被履行。在C中,有两种类型的注释。
单行注释:单行注释以//符号最初。咱们能够写恣意数量的单行注释。
多行注释:多行注释以/ *符号最初,以* /结束。咱们能够在程序中编写恣意数量的多行注释。
在C程序中,注释行是可选的。依据要求,咱们写注释。C程序中的所有注释行仅供给了解程序及其代码的指导原则。
第2行:预处理指令
预处理指令用于包括头文件和界说常量。咱们运用#include句子将头文件包括到咱们的程序中。咱们运用#define句子来界说一个常量。依据要求运用预处理句子。假如咱们不需求任何头文件,那么就不需求编写#include句子。假如咱们不需求任何常量,那么就不需求编写#define句子。
第3行:大局声明
大局声明用于界说大局变量,这些变量在声明后的所有函数中都是通用的。咱们还运用大局声明来声明函数。依据要求运用此大局声明。
第4行:int main()
每个C程序都有必要编写此句子。该句子(main)指定C程序履行的起始点。这儿,main是一个用户界说的办法,它告诉编译器这是程序履行的起点。这儿,int是在完结主办法履行后将回来操作系统的值的数据类型。假如咱们不想回来任何值,咱们能够将其用作void。
第5行:打开{
open brase表明块的开端,归于主办法。在C程序中,每个块都以“{”符号最初。
第6行:部分声明
在本节中,咱们声明晰声明它们的函数或块的部分变量和函数。本节中声明的变量仅在声明它们的函数或块中有效。
第7行:可履行句子
在本节中,咱们编写履行读取数据,显示结果,计算等任务的句子。本节中的所有句子都是依据要求编写的。
第9行:关闭 }
闭括号表明块的结束归于主办法。在C程序中,每个块以'}'符号结束。
第10,11,12行......:用户界说的函数()
这是咱们完成用户界说函数的地方。用户界说的函数完成也能够在main办法之前履行。在这种情况下,不需求声明用户界说的函数。直接它能够完成,但它有必要在main办法之前。在程序中,咱们能够依据需求界说许多用户界说的函数。每个用户界说的函数都需求函数调用来履行其句子。
任何C程序的一般规矩
每个可履行句子有必要以分号符号(;)结束。
每个C程序有必要包括一个首要办法(程序履行的起始点)。
所有系统界说的单词(关键字)有必要以小写字母运用。
关键字不能用作用户界说的称号(标识符)。
对于每个开放的brase({),有必要有相应的闭合brase(})。
有必要声明每个变量bofore运用它。